Acute Shortage of Drinking Water

Published on Tuesday, September 10, 2013 3:10 PM //


Tulsipur (Dang), Sept. 10: The locals of Goltakuri VDC in the district are facing acute shortage of drinking water for years now.

            Most of the villages in the area lack drinking water facility, complained locals. The sources of rivers, rivulets and spring go dry in winter and summer seasons leading to the acute shortage of drinking water.

             The VDC has been allocating the budget for constructing drinking water projects, but that is not enough, the locals complained.

            The running projects are in limbo due to lack of necessary budget. Some Rs. 3 million has been spent on the drinking water project at Sarkitole in the VDC but the project is still incomplete, locals said.        

          Some 13,000 people live in the VDC. The VDC lies 15 kilometers far from Tulsipur bazaar.
